Bone marrow mesenchymal stem cells (BM-MSCs) are of multi-differentiating potential and has been demonstrated to have the ability to differentiate into endothelial cells. Stearoyl-CoA desaturase 1 (SCD1) is a key enzyme in lipid metabolism, which can convert saturated fatty acids into unsaturated fatty acids. We used lentivirus to transfected SCD1 gene into BM-MSCs and found that overexpression of SCD1 could promote the differentiation of BM-MSCs into endothelial cells. We used microarrays to detect the differential gene expression profile of endothelial induced BM-MSCs with SCD1 overexpression. Overall design: We transfected bone marrow mesenchymal stem cells with a constructed SCD1 lentivirus and detected that BM-MSCs successfully overexpressed SCD1. After 3 days of endothelial induction in the overexpression group and control group, RNA extraction and hybridization on Affymetrix microarrays were performed.
